British Nigerian boxer, Anthony Joshua, who was involved in an accident that claimed the lives of his two associates on Lagos -Ibadan expressway on Monday has been discharged from hospital where he has been on admission for treatment.
The Lagos and Ogun state governments in a jointly signed statement said Joshua was released from the hospital late Wednesday afternoon.
The statement was signed by Gbenga Omotoso Commissioner for Information and Strategy, Lagos and Kayode Akinmade Special Adviser, Information and Strategy, Ogun.
According to the statement, Joshua was released by the management of Lagoon Hospital Ikoyi, Lagos who attended to him and those that sustained injuries after it was adjudged that he can continue his recovery at home.
The statement added that Joshua was heavy hearted and full of emotions over the loss of his two close friends, Lateef Ayodele and Cina Gami who died in the crash.
It was also revealed that the boxer and his mother were at the funeral home in Lagos to pay their final respects to his two departed friends after he was released from the hospital.
The statement further indicated that the deceased friends of the boxer were being prepared for repatriation scheduled for later this evening.
